Winfield, Alberta

Winfield is a hamlet in Alberta, Canada within the County of Wetaskiwin No. 10.[1] It is located at the intersection of Highway 13 and Highway 20, approximately Script error: No such module "convert". west of Wetaskiwin.

Winters are cold and dry with a snow pack from mid-November till early-April. Summers are warm with long days; most precipitation falls during summer as rain from thunderstorms. In the 2021 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Winfield had a population of 193 living in 85 of its 96 total private dwellings, a change of Script error: No such module "Percentage". from its 2016 population of 238. As a designated place in the 2016 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Winfield had a population of 238 living in 85 of its 98 total private dwellings, a change of Script error: No such module "Percentage". from its 2011 population of 224.
